DOE Bioenergy Research Center (BRC) - Joint BioEnergy Institute

Monthly Progress Report – March 2015

Fiscal Year: 2015

Year / Period: Year 8 / Month 6 / March 1 - 31, 2015

Department of Energy’s Joint BioEnergy Institute is supported by the US Department of Energy, Office of Science, Office of Biological and Environmental Research, through Contract DE-AC02-05CH11231 between Lawrence Berkeley National Laboratory and the US Department of Energy.

JBEI contacts Jay Keasling, Chief Executive Officer, [email protected], 510-495-2620 Nick Everson, Chief Operating Officer, [email protected], 510-486-6268

Executive Summary This Monthly Progress Report provides a summary of JBEI’s activities for the month of March 2015, sixth month of fiscal year 2015:

Item Count Highlights

Publications in Print 8 "Standard flow liquid chromatography for shotgun proteomics in bioenergy research"

Publications in Press 4 "Scale-up of Ionic Liquid Based Fractionation of Single and Mixed Feedstocks"

Invention Disclosures 6 “Easy and inexpensive method for converting monomeric, oligomeric, and polymeric lignin to ionic liquid”

Patent Applications 1 “Method for production of dicarboxylic acids and dicarboxylic acid methyl esters in microbes”

Media Citations 21 One story released: Biofuel Proteomics: JBEI Researchers Use Proteomics to Profile Switchgrass

Outreach Interactions 38 Education: 8, Public: 2 and Scientific Community: 28.

On-Site Seminars 21 Prof. Akihiko Kondo, Kobe University on “Development of microbial cell factories for the production of bio-fuels and bio-based chemicals through consolidated bioprocessing”

Industry Interactions 7 Interactions with Ajinomoto and Agilent.

Honors & Awards 3 Jay Keasling was inducted as Fellow of the National Academy of Inventors.

FY15 Milestones Despite the delay, this milestones is expected to meet its deadline: “E. coli membrane editing: With JGI, generate 10-20 single and double mutants and test improvement in expression of beneficial tolerance pump and corresponding tolerance to toxic fuels”.

Milestones completed in March 2015:

Deconstruction: “Complete characterization of active component of JTherm”

Fuels Synthesis: “Usage of EDD, MvT and 2S-13C MFA to improve production of fatty acids in S. cerevisiae”

Fuels Synthesis: “Develop analytical method for LC-MS of MEV and DXP intermediates”

Technology: “Characterize lignin degrading enzymes in collaboration with GLBRC"
